PLEASE NOTE THERE ARE MANY FAKE STAR GARNETS ON THE MARKET - SO PLEASE BUY FROM A RECOGNISED SUPPLIER. **Star garnets are a type of garnet referred to as ‘almandine’ (a deep red garnet consisting of an iron aluminium silicate) which displays an ‘asterism’ (star-shaped figure exhibited by some crystals by reflected light). The majority of star garnets will display a 4-ray star, with 6-ray stars very rare. **Idaho and Orissa in South India are the only places where Star Garnet can be found. **Exceptionally purple Almandine with the trade name Grape Garnet comes from the state of Orissa, India. So this is a Star Grape Garnet. **We luckily obtained a parcel of rough direct from the miners in Orissa and that mine is now dug out! **The 12-sided dodecahedron crystals found in Orissa can be as large as a golf ball. The garnet expert Eugene Stewart explains that the star stones are only one face from a huge crystal.

Why are users outbidding themselves?
When a bid is placed, this is the maximum amount a user is willing to bid for the product. Our system will then automatically bid on that users behalf, incrementally increasing the bid to maintain their position as the highest bidder, up to the specified maximum.
When there is an icon indicating 'Auto Bid,' it means our system is actively placing bids for the user based on their maximum bid. This may appear as if users are outbidding themselves, but it's simply a result of the system updating the bid to reflect the users maximum limit.
